Detailed Explanation of Electroplating Process and Abrasion Resistance Testing

Whether a bottle cap will fade depends not on the material itself, but on the electroplating process standards, surface treatment process, and factory abrasion resistance testing. Ensuring zinc alloy bottle caps do not fade over long-term use relies on high-standard process control at every stage.

Problems Avoided in Zinc Alloy Bottle Caps Manufacturing

Firstly, the perfume bottle cap factory employs a high-standard, multi-layer electroplating process throughout the entire process. A thick base plating layer is applied, followed by a fine surface sealing oil treatment. This results in a coating with strong adhesion and uniform density, effectively isolating the bottle from air, moisture, and sweat corrosion, thus preventing problems such as discoloration, peeling, blackening, and oxidation spots.

Zinc Alloy Bottle Caps Inspection Details

Secondly, each finished product undergoes professional abrasion resistance testing, salt spray testing, and friction resistance testing, simulating real-world usage scenarios such as daily touch, frequent opening and closing, long-distance transportation, and warehousing. Only after passing these rigorous tests can the bottle cap leave the factory, ensuring that it does not fade, peel, or change color during long-term wear, repeated opening and closing, and cross-border transportation, maintaining a consistently delicate and high-end metallic luster.

Optimized Surface Treatment of Zinc Alloy Bottle Caps

Meanwhile, the perfume and spirits bottle cap processing and polishing factory has upgraded and optimized its surface treatment process. Whether it's a bright electroplated finish, matte finish, rose gold, or antique bronze, all styles are scratch-resistant, fingerprint-resistant, and oxidation-resistant. They are not easily discolored by daily handling, wiping, or long-term display, meeting the long-term packaging, display, and reuse requirements of perfumes, spirits, and high-end wines.
